Glittering blue coastlines and spectacular volcanic landscapes characterize the nine islands of the Azores that erupted from beneath the Atlantic Ocean up to five million years ago. Packed with all the latest practical information, this third edition of "Azores" leads you through the elegant old towns and lush gardens of these isolated isles. Walk along Europe's westernmost coast on Flores, visit Europe's only tea plantations or explore the hot springs and gurgling mud pools of Furnas.
